Diego Costa could return to action in Portugal as 'Benfica table two-year contract worth £5m' three months after ex-Chelsea striker was released by Atletico Madrid

Former Chelsea striker Diego Costa 'has been offered a £2.6million-a-year contract' by Portuguese club Benfica.

The 32-year-old Spain international has been a free agent since Atletico Madrid granted his request to terminate his contract early at the end of December.

And he could return to football in Portugal with Benfica reportedly making contact with Costa and tabling an offer to sign him.

Goal say Benfica want Costa for two years, which means he stands to earn about £5m in wages in that time.
